A method for tracking images of a blood vessel wherein user indication of
the source and terminus of an image of the blood vessel is provided and
the Dijkstra algorithm is used to find the shortest path along the
current established from a steady-state circuit model with the current
source and sink given by user-placed seeds on the image. Since the method
looks at the change in current flow, multiply-connected objects that are
either significantly larger or smaller than the vessel will be ignored
since the current flow will change dramatically. In contrast, a simple,
shortest-path, approach between the source and terminus of the vessel
would be unlikely to stay within the vessel if it were to touch another
object with similar intensity.